Explore The Best of Kerala Tour Packages for an Unforgettable Holiday Famously referred to as “God’s Own Country”, Kerala is a region where natural beauty, rich traditions, and calmness merge harmoniously to create a tropical wonder. From cool mountain retreats to peaceful waterways, rolling tea gardens to golden sandy shores, https://premiumfeed54.nizarblog.com/38638286/detailed-notes-on-kerala-tour-packages-that-discussed-on-social-media
What Does Kerala tour packages Mean and Can It Be Useful To You?
Internet - 3 hours ago stevea109nzj3Web Directory Categories
Web Directory Search
New Site Listings